The stock speakers are 6.5, but many aftermarket 6.5's wont fit beacause they are too big and/or deep. Like mine, i had to fabricate a whole new speaker bracket and mounts to fit my alpine type r's the magnets were HUGE

Rears are 6" x 9"

Dash tweeters are 1". However, the front door speakers and dash tweeters are components (part of the same system--separated with a crossover--highs to the tweeters, and mid-range to the doors speakers).
